Where is the Trevette family from?

You can see how Trevette families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Trevette family name was found in the USA, and the UK between 1880 and 1920. The most Trevette families were found in USA in 1920. In 1891 there was 1 Trevette family living in Dorset. This was 100% of all the recorded Trevette's in United Kingdom. Dorset had the highest population of Trevette families in 1891.

What is the average Trevette lifespan?

Between 1971 and 2003, in the United States, Trevette life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1971, and highest in 1980. The average life expectancy for Trevette in 1971 was 52, and 67 in 2003.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Trevette 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
